Web19. nov 2024. · There are several reasons that can make one or both headlights go out. Some of these reasons are bad fuses, switches or even faulty relays too. Other causes of lights going out are bad or faulty connections or burnt and spent electric bulbs.

Collider Web30. apr 2024. · If you are experiencing a problem with only one headlight, while the other headlight works just fine, the issue is most likely a burnt-out filament. Although both headlights are exposed to the same conditions, they may not fail together, so finding only one headlight burnt out is a common problem.
